Job Description

The Network Operations Analyst will deliver first-, second-, and third-line technical support, maintenance, and monitoring of Cantor International Services Limited's highly available global financial network. The role blends day-to-day troubleshooting with automation initiatives, AI-driven problem solving, and participation in infrastructure design and implementation projects across data-center and enterprise environments.

Responsibilities

  • Deliver day-to-day network support and resolve incidents within business recovery targets.
  • Lead root-cause analysis for internal and customer outages and recommend corrective actions.
  • Provide technical assistance to other teams and mentor junior staff.
  • Execute project tasks such as new installations, platform refreshes, and service turn-ups (CDN, VPN, Extranet).
  • Develop and maintain network automation scripts and AI-based tools to reduce manual effort.
  • Create and update infrastructure documentation, design diagrams, and service review reports.
  • Maintain and enhance enterprise monitoring solutions, reviewing new tools and practices.
  • Implement BAU changes (break-fix, moves, adds, changes) following the change management process.
  • Participate in on-call rotation (including weekends) and a weekday shift rota covering 08:00-16:00 or 12:00-20:00 GMT.
  • Perform ad-hoc duties such as data-center visits, network audits, and power-maintenance support.

Qualifications

  • Cisco CCNP Routing & Switching certification.
  • JNCIA-Junos certification.
  • Wireless networking certification (e.g., CWNA or equivalent).
  • Strong fundamentals in Junos OS and Cisco IOS configuration and monitoring.
  • Hands-on experience with routing protocols (EIGRP, OSPF, BGP) and route manipulation.
  • Knowledge of Palo Alto firewalls and F5 load balancers from implementation to operation.
  • Proficiency in scripting/automation using Python, Ansible, or similar tools.
  • Demonstrated experience in a high-volume, high-availability financial trading environment.
  • Experience designing, installing, and supporting enterprise Wi-Fi (Extreme Networks a plus).
  • Creative, curious approach to applying AI tools for network operations and troubleshooting.
